The feature was highlighted by X’s head of product development Nikita Bier. According to him, Smart Cashtags expand the existing dollar-sign asset tagging system, such as $BTC or $TSLA, and turn it into a fully fledged financial tool. Users are expected to gain access not only to live prices, but also to additional information about each asset.
Concept images further suggest that X is considering in-app trading. Preview screenshots show Buy and Sell buttons, indicating potential crypto and stock trading without leaving the platform. However, details on how the feature would work and when it will be officially released remain unclear.
Bier stated on X that users will also have access to information about smart contracts linked to specific cryptocurrencies. Each asset is expected to feature its own mentions section, displaying recent discussions, relevant posts, and news about the companies or teams behind each project.
“X is the best source of financial information, and hundreds of billions of dollars move every day based on what people read here,” Bier wrote. According to him, the platform plans to collect feedback first before rolling out the feature publicly, most likely in February.
Integrating financial services into X has long been part of the vision of Elon Musk, who acquired the platform in October 2022. His goal is to turn X into a universal app for communication, payments, news, and commerce.
This is not X’s first attempt. Back in December 2022, the platform introduced Cashtags that displayed price charts for Bitcoin and selected stocks or ETFs. At the time, the data was provided by TradingView and included a View on Robinhood link redirecting users to the trading app Robinhood.
That feature was later removed. The new Smart Cashtags are expected to be far more ambitious, offering not only charts but also context, discussions, project information, and potentially direct trading on X.
